Application

Z-S-benzyl-L-cysteine 4-nitrophenyl ester is widely utilized in research focused on:

Drug Development: This compound serves as a valuable intermediate in the synthesis of pharmaceuticals, particularly in the development of drugs targeting various diseases, including cancer and neurological disorders.

Bioconjugation: It is employed in bioconjugation techniques, allowing researchers to attach biomolecules to surfaces or other molecules, enhancing the delivery and efficacy of therapeutic agents.

Analytical Chemistry: The compound is used in analytical methods for detecting and quantifying specific biomolecules, providing essential data for research and quality control in laboratories.

Peptide Synthesis: It plays a crucial role in peptide synthesis, particularly in the formation of complex peptides that can be used in vaccines or as therapeutic agents.

Research on Antioxidants: This compound is studied for its potential antioxidant properties, contributing to research aimed at developing new antioxidants for health and wellness applications.
